With the previous controller... I have the SPF WAN port disabled as a WAN port.  

 

With 5.13.9, it forces you to enable it... then it forces you to adjust the load balancing for 3 ports (I have 2 active WANs).

 

The fail-over section DOES the SFP port.  

 

It also shows that it's "enabled" with a green light.
